trillium kitchens and baths

Household 905-738-4445 | 70 Snidercroft Rd, Concord, ON L4K 2K1, Canada
Trillium Kitchens and Baths is a custom kitchen designer and installer located in Vaughan, Ontario servicing the Greater Toronto Area.